				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p>ALIVE INSIDE is a joyous cinematic exploration of music’s capacity to reawaken our souls and uncover the deepest parts of our humanity. Filmmaker Michael Rossato-Bennett chronicles the astonishing experiences of individuals around the country who have been revitalized through the simple experience of listening to music. His camera reveals the uniquely human connection we find in music and how its healing power can triumph where prescription medication falls short.</p>
<p>This stirring documentary follows numerous visionaries in healthcare including social worker Dan Cohen, founder of the nonprofit organization Music &amp; Memory, as he fights against a broken healthcare system to demonstrate music’s ability to combat memory loss and restore a deep sense of self to those suffering from it. Rossato-Bennett visits family members who have witnessed the miraculous effects of personalized music on their loved ones, and offers illuminating interviews with experts including renowned neurologist and best-selling author Oliver Sacks (Musicophilia: Tales of Music and the Brain), healthcare visionaries Dr. Bill Thomas, Dr. Al Powers, Naomi Fiel, and musician Bobby McFerrin (“Don’t Worry, Be Happy”).</p>
<p>An uplifting cinematic exploration of music and the mind, ALIVE INSIDE’s inspirational and emotional story left audiences humming, clapping and cheering at the 2014 Sundance Film Festival, where it won the Audience Award. </p></div>

				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p>Owner/Administrator, Kristi Shehan, found a need for a quality elderly facility in Cloverdale, where she grew up. When her own grandparents, long-time residents of Cloverdale, moved into an Assisted Living facility out of the area, she was disappointed by the type of care they were receiving, as well as the cost of the care.</p>
<p>Having worked in the medical field, she converted the home in which she grew up into a care facility to accommodate six residents. By catering to a small group, Kristi maintains a high standard of quality care and still keep it family oriented. The facility has been licensed since 2009 and has helped a variety of residents through-out the years.</p>
<p>“We are licensed for bedridden, dementia, hospice, and total care. I love our community and my vision grows! To connect our residents to our local community through various programming, combat loneliness, support our local community, and provide a holistic approach to care is my passion.”</p>
<p>The Villas Assisted Living has partnerships with a local preschool, exchanging interactive crafts between the children and seniors. This unique generational integration truly brings joy to the residents in care. Kristi has been working to implement a wonderful dietary program, featuring seasonal fruits and vegetables from local vendors as well. These are just a few highlights to the vision for The Villas as they continue to grow more opportunities to connect in ways that are genuinely rewarding.</p></div>

				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p>Local Care for Local Elders is a group of people who care for seniors in Cloverdale who need help, with a mission to provide compassionate care which protects the dignity and confidentiality of their clients. Not an agency, but independent contractors whom seniors hire directly, they meet once a month at the senior center or through Zoom to get to know each other, express concerns, and improve their skills.</p>
<p>The client chooses the care giver that best suits their needs. Depending upon the client’s request, they may work solo, or form teams. Each worker is hired according to their availability and skills to better ensure quality and consistent care.</p>
<p>Caregivers maintain a safe, clean, (green if possible) environment, providing meal preparation, transportation, personal care, light housekeeping, exercise, mental stimulation, and companionship.</p>

				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p>The Redwood Credit Union Community Fire Relief Fund for 2020 will be open at least through October. Financial donations are now being accepted into the fund to assist fire survivors and aid relief efforts. One hundred percent of the tax-deductible donations will be distributed directly to fire survivors, beginning with those who lost their primary residence in Sonoma, Marin, Napa, and Lake Counties and through nonprofit organizations. <br />There will be no overhead costs from RCUCF. As additional funds become available, RCUCF will provide support to those who experienced increased expenses due to the recent evacuations.</p>
<p>Donations can be made online at: <br /><a href="https://rcucommunityfund.org"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ferrer">rcucommunityfund.org</a> or by mail, P.O. Box 6104, Santa Rosa, CA 95406 (Attn: 2020 Fire Relief Fund).The Redwood Credit Union Community Fund is a 501(c)(3) nonprofit fund created by Redwood Credit Union to support our commitment to wellness in our communities.</p>
<p>“At Redwood Credit Union, every day we passionately serve our members, employees and communities and in times of crisis, that means stepping up even more,” said Brett Martinez, RCU President &amp; CEO. “Year after year, we’re faced with a new wildfire season and it’s taking a toll on our communities’ emotional and financial wellness. Establishing an immediate relief fund for survivors who lost their homes due to the recent fires simply feels like the right thing to do.” </p></div>

				<div class="et_pb_text_inner"><p>by Becky Ennis</p>
<p><strong>What is Health Action?</strong><br />Let’s start with what we are not. We are not a political organization and we are not a program funded by the County of Sonoma. Health Action is a framework for community health improvement and health equity that mobilizes community partnerships and resources to focus on key factors that influence health, including health system effectiveness, the built environment, and social determinants such as education and income. Health Action is one response to the 2014 document The Portrait of Sonoma County. The Portrait of Sonoma County is an in-depth look at how the residents of Sonoma County are faring in three fundamental areas: life expectancy, education, and income. In this document, Cloverdale was identified as one region in the County where social services and supports were lacking; thus, contributing to Cloverdalians leading shorter lives with less education and lower income, in comparison to their Sonoma County neighbors.</p>
<p><strong>What does Health Action Cloverdale (HAC) do?</strong><br />HAC has two roles in the community. First, we have the capacity to pilot strategies and interventions that work to address healthier outcomes in our three priority areas for Cloverdale residents: a long and healthy life, educational attainment, and a comfortable standard of living. To do this, we mobilize current power structures and relationships, bridging the gap between public, private, and nonprofit sectors for collective impact. For example, HAC received $32,000 in grants, not including support from the City of Cloverdale, which we used to aid groups such as the “Tuesday morning St. Peter’s Church” volunteers, serving folks in Cloverdale who are homeless or at-risk.</p>
<p>Secondly, we resource community members to connect and support Cloverdale from within. Local volunteers, like Shirley Davis, saw a need to bring a program she was already working in, called Seasons of Sharing, to Cloverdale. HAC purchased a laptop and hot spot to equip Shirley to sit side by side and help members of the community fill out applications for rental/financial assistance, when prior to this the closest location to receive that help was in Healdsburg.</p>
<p>HAC is in an exciting time of transformation. The pandemic prevented our monthly physical meetings. In September we kicked off our reignition of Health Action with a Zoom presentation about a disaster emergency preparedness program called LISTOS. (For more information, please use their website https://nc707.org/) We are continuing our work to promote systemic policy change using the “Self-Healing Communities” model as researched and endorsed by Laura Porter of ACE Interface and the Robert Wood Johnson Foundation. The SHC model proves that if our community will look at some of our most dire problems – food scarcity, poor mental health, homelessness, through a trauma informed lens; we will be able to solve problems that span generations.
